Transaction e015894de96082d37ff6415a4486949e88bf1b189ebc5ba07ac44e25347d2305
1 Input
1 Output
-
e015894de96082d37ff6415a4486949e88bf1b189ebc5ba07ac44e25347d2305:0
- value
- 11999618
- script pubkey
- OP_0 OP_PUSHBYTES_20 38a261fc3baf1118657fa0c4674566665ae431b7
- address
- ltc1q8z3xrlpm4ug3setl5rzxw3txvedwgvdhss3ulk